About the event

The Office of Farm and Ranch Transition at Kansas State University Agricultural Economics, in partnership with community college agricultural programs, is hosting one-day conferences designed for beginning farmers and ranchers. As many baby-boomer farmers/ranchers across Kansas prepare for retirement, there is a growing need to equip the next generation of farm and ranch operators to ensure the future of rural communities. This conference aims to help young people, particularly those between the ages of 17 and 30, understand what it takes to enter and succeed in production agriculture. While the event is geared toward students, it will also be open to the public.


Reasons for Beginning Farmers/Ranchers to Attend 

Participants will gain practical skills in transition planning and farm management that can be applied to their own family farming operations.
